According to Seneweb sources, the Diamniadio territorial brigade, led by Adjutant-Chief Alassane Tounkara, carried out a decisive operation that led to the dismantling of a criminal network composed of Bissau-Guinean nationals active in the Darou Salam district. Seven officials linked to the QNET structure were interviewed and deferred yesterday to the Tribunal de Grande Instance de Rufisque. On 21 November 2025, at around 16:30 hours, three individuals of Bissau-Guinean nationality presented themselves to the brigade in a state of manifest distress. Their behavior immediately attracted the attention of the gendarmes. Interrogated separately, the three men revealed that they had been victims of a vast scam operated at Diamniadio. They claim to have been contacted by a group promising them professional opportunities abroad, including a football career for each of them, conditional on the successful completion of the pretendent tests. Convinced by the speeches of the swindlers, they paid large sums of money: 900 000 FCFA, 200 000 FCFA and 150 000 FCFA. A total of 1 250 000 FCFA which, according to them, represented the last obstacle before realizing their ambitions. Thanks to the detailed information provided by the victims, the gendarmes quickly identified the location of the suspect group.
